The purpose of this procedure is to re-route an open signal line using available sparewires in the cables already in the C-Arm. Read and understand the instructions beforeperforming this procedure.
1. Ohm out the ribbon cable inquestion to isolate the problem signal.
2. If the broken wire is in the ribbon cable from theB100 ST3 to the B212 ST1, use one of the sparewires in that cable to replace the defective wire.
3. If the broken wire is in the ribbon cable from theB100 ST4 to the Filter Board X3 you will need to useone of the wires in the unused ribbon cable. Follow steps4 through 9.
4. Disconnect the defective wire at X3 connection on theFilter Board end of the cable and at the ST4 connection onthe B100 board end of the cable.
5. Carefully peel back one of the wires in the spare ribbon cable at the monoblockend and install it in the X3 connector where the defective wire was removed (see A on sheet 3).
6. Carefully remove one of the spare wires (15-20) from the ST1 connectoron the B212 board.end of the ribbon cable between B212 ST1 and B100 ST3.(see B on sheet 3)
7. Connect the other end of the wire used in step 5 to the wire selected in step 6.This connection should be soldered and covered with heat shrink tubing..8. Disconnect the appropriate wire at the ST3 connector on the B100 board end andinstall it into the empty location on the B100 ST4 connector of the cable. (see C on sheet 3).
9. Ohm out the new signal path to ensure a good connection..

POWER ON1. B111 - relay K1 energizes when the "on" switch is pressed2. Power relay K1 then energizes allowing AC power to T1. This input current is limited by resistor R13. Approximately 70ms later the power relay K2 energizes which allows the input current to bypass the current limit resistor R1
POWER OFF1. B111 -relay K1 de-energizes when the "off" switch is pressed.2. Power relay K1 then de-energizes shutting off AC power to T1.

POWER ON1. Relays K1 on both the C-arm and Workstation B111 boards energize when either the C-arm or Workstation "On Switch" is pressed.
2. Power relay K1 in the C-arm and power relay K3 in the Workstation then energize allowing AC power to the C-arm T1 and Workstation T1. The initial input current is limited by R1 in both the C-arm and Workstation. 3. Approximately 70ms later the power relays K2 in both the C-arm and Workstation energize, allowing the input current to bypass the current limit resistor R1.
POWER OFF1. Relays K1 on both the C-arm and Workstation B111 boards de-energize when either the C-arm or Workstation "Off Switch" is pressed. 2. Power relay K1 in the C-arm and power relay K3 in the Workstation then de-energize shutting off AC power to both the C-arm and Workstation T1 transformers.

1 ERROR CONDITIONS
This signal goes true with one of the following conditions, preventing exposure.1. Temperature >70 degrees C (Temp Sensor & B43)2. UH (Filament Voltage) is too low (0 - 5 VDC) (B143, B40 & B43)
To determine if you have a "Over Temperature or "Low Filament Voltage" fault, monitor U2 pins 2 & 3on the B43 board as follows:
U2-3 logic Low = Over Temperature FaultU2-2 logic Low = Low Filament Voltage

TRIGIN = enables the image processor.
TRIGOUT = from the image processor stays active, enabling exposure, for 640 msec after the xray switch is released. This ensures sufficient time to for last image hold. The timer U14 on the B100 board terminates exposure after 2 seconds if the TRIGOUT does not terminate after the 640 msec time period.

kV CalibrationDuring a 75kV manual fluoro exposure,adjust R28 for 7.5 vdc on TPf (see page 2) on the B54 board. Verify that there is 3.6 vdc on TPf during a 36kV exposure and 10.0 vdc during a 100kV exposure. You can measure kVwith the Keithly Triad System, using the wide range filter pack or with the Victoreen 4000+.

VIDEO BYPASS To route video directly from the camera to the monitor:
1. Disconnect the BSA-500 ’VIN’ connector2. Disconnect the NWA-500 ’V4’ connector3. Connect these two cables using a barrel connector4. Set monitor for 15KHZ operation using the rear panel switches (12")5. Set monitor for 16KHZ operation using the rear panel switches (17")

ACCESS FRAME STORE SETUP1. Press the ’ON’ and ’SAVE’ switches simultaneously2. Cycle through menu using the ’M>’ switch3. Toggle selections using the ’SAVE’ switch
Note: If there are more then two selections available the message ’NEW VALUE’ will be displayed. You can then use the ’M>’ switch to change the value.
